
TenonAI 应用介绍
TenonAI 是一款面向开发者和技术团队的智能编程助手,专注于提升代码生成、调试与文档编写的效率。作为一款基于大型语言模型(LLM)的AI工具,TenonAI 深度集成到开发工作流中,旨在帮助用户更快地编写高质量代码,同时减少重复性劳动。
核心功能
智能代码生成:TenonAI 能够根据自然语言描述或上下文提示,自动生成函数、类、算法片段甚至完整的模块代码。支持多种主流编程语言,如 Python、JavaScript、Java、C++ 等,并能够适配不同的框架和库。
代码解释与调试:当用户遇到复杂的代码逻辑或难以定位的错误时,TenonAI 可以逐行解释代码含义,分析潜在问题,并给出修复建议。它还能模拟执行路径,帮助开发者快速理解代码行为。
测试用例生成:为已有代码自动生成单元测试和集成测试用例,覆盖边界条件和异常场景。这能显著提升测试覆盖率,减少手动编写测试的时间成本。
文档与注释编写:根据代码结构和逻辑,自动生成清晰的函数注释、API文档或README文件。支持多种文档风格(如 JSDoc、Sphinx、Doxygen),并保持与代码的同步更新。
集成方式
TenonAI 提供多种接入方式以适应不同开发环境:
- IDE 插件:支持 VS Code、JetBrains 系列(IntelliJ IDEA、PyCharm 等)及 Visual Studio,在编辑器内直接唤起 AI 助手。
- 命令行工具(CLI):通过终端命令快速调用 AI 能力,适合脚本化工作流或 CI/CD 流水线。
- API 接口:提供 RESTful API,允许团队将 TenonAI 集成到自有的代码管理平台或内部工具中。
安全与隐私
TenonAI 重视用户代码安全。所有代码处理采用端到端加密,并支持本地模式(在用户机器上运行模型),确保敏感代码不会离开本地环境。企业版还提供数据隔离和审计日志功能。
适用场景
该工具特别适合以下场景:
- 快速原型开发,从零搭建项目骨架
- 遗留代码维护,理解老旧或缺乏文档的代码库
- 团队协作中统一代码风格和注释规范
- 教育领域,辅助编程教学与作业批改
定价模式
TenonAI 采用分层定价:免费版提供每日有限次数的调用;专业版(按月/年订阅)解锁无限调用和高级功能;企业版支持私有化部署、定制模型及专属技术支持。
更多详情可访问 TenonAI 官网获取最新信息。
相关导航

askopenai

hyperbolic ai

无问芯穹

iconpark


